Ethnic Distribution of Rabin

According to the US Census, the Rabin surname is distributed across the following ethnic groups. This data reflects self-reported ethnicity among 2,159 Americans with the Rabin last name.

White 91.8%
Black 1.85%
Hispanic 3.52%
Asian/PI 1.67%
Native American 0.23%
Two+ Races 0.93%

Popularity of Rabin Over Time

Comparing US Census data from 2000 and 2010 shows how the Rabin surname has changed in prevalence.

Census 2000
#13,985
1,980 people
Up 18
Census 2010
#13,967
2,159 people

The number of Americans with the Rabin surname increased by 179 between 2000 and 2010.
